Splitsville’ Earns Standing Ovation at Cannes Premiere

Michael Angelo Covino and Kyle Marvin's comedy about open marriages debuted to critical acclaim and is set for U.S. release on August 22, 2025.

Overview

  • Splitsville,’ co-written and directed by Michael Angelo Covino, premiered in the Cannes Premiere section on May 19, 2025, receiving a six- to eight-minute standing ovation.
  • The film stars Dakota Johnson, Adria Arjona, Nicholas Braun, and co-creators Covino and Kyle Marvin, who also act in the movie.
  • Developed under a first-look deal with Topic Studios, the comedy explores open marriages and divorce with a mix of slapstick humor and emotional depth.
  • Neon has secured U.S. distribution for the film, with a theatrical release planned for August 22, 2025.
  • Critics praised the film’s standout comedic moments, including a choreographed fight scene in a Hamptons home, and its focus on character-driven humor.
